The correct and complete release follows: Spectra Inc. announces that its wholly-owned subsidiary, Spectra Products Inc., has filed a Canadian patent application with the Canadian Patent Office and an U.S. patent application with the U.S. Patent and Trademarks Office for a visual brake stroke indicator. Applications were filed in each jurisdiction on February 20, 1997. "These patent applications are the result of design evolution and modification to the Brake Safe(TM) visual brake stroke indicator system currently being manufactured and distributed in Canada by Spectra Products Inc.," stated Andrew Malion, Chairman of Spectra Inc.
